What Does 物件 (Wù Jiàn) Mean?
The term 物件 (wù jiàn) is translated to mean “object” or “item” in English. It is a noun used to refer to physical items that can be distinguished and categorized. In different contexts, 物件 can represent everything from everyday objects to more specialized items in various domains such as technology, art, and commerce.
1. Common Contexts of Usage
- Everyday Items: 物件 refers to common household objects.
- Technical Terminology: In computer science, 物件 may denote an object in programming.
- Legal Contexts:
In law, 物件 can refer to property or items relevant to legal discussions.
Grammatical Structure of 物件 (Wù Jiàn)
Understanding the grammatical structure of 物件 is essential for its correct usage in sentences. The term itself is a compound word made up of two characters:
- 物 (wù): This character means “thing” or “object.”
- 件 (jiàn): This character translates to “item,” “piece,” or “matter.”
When combined, 物件 (wù jiàn) effectively conveys the concept of a tangible “thing” or “item.” It follows standard Mandarin noun usage, which can be modified by adjectives, classifiers, and quantifiers.

Example Sentences Using 物件 (Wù Jiàn)
To further clarify the meaning and usage of 物件, let’s explore some example sentences:
1. Everyday Context
在这间房子里,有很多古老的物件。(Zài zhè jiān fángzi lǐ, yǒu hěn duō gǔlǎo de wù jiàn.)
Translation: “In this house, there are many ancient objects.”
2. Technical Context
这个程序创建了多个物件,以支持数据处理。(Zhège chéngxù chuàngjiànle duō gè wù jiàn, yǐ zhīchí shùjù chǔlǐ.)
Translation: “This program creates multiple objects to support data processing.”
3. Legal Context
根据法律,所有物件都必须被妥善保管。(Gēnjù fǎlǜ, suǒyǒu wù jiàn dōu bìxū bèi tuǒshàn bǎoguǎn.)
Translation: “According to law, all items must be properly safeguarded.”
